Lines Matching refs:head_mp
1334 mblk_t *cont_mp, *head_mp, *tail_mp, *mp1; in mir_rput() local
1418 head_mp = mir->mir_head_mp; in mir_rput()
1462 if (head_mp == NULL) { in mir_rput()
1464 head_mp = tail_mp = mp; in mir_rput()
1490 freemsg(head_mp); in mir_rput()
1538 if (clnt_dispatch_notify(head_mp, mir->mir_zoneid)) { in mir_rput()
1546 freemsg(head_mp); in mir_rput()
1558 if (mir_check_len(q, head_mp)) in mir_rput()
1562 svc_queuereq(q, head_mp, TRUE)) { in mir_rput()
1574 (void) putq(q, head_mp); in mir_rput()
1584 freemsg(head_mp); in mir_rput()
1593 (void) putq(q, head_mp); in mir_rput()
1600 freemsg(head_mp); in mir_rput()
1607 head_mp = tail_mp = NULL; in mir_rput()
1614 if (head_mp != NULL && mir->mir_setup_complete && in mir_rput()
1615 mir_check_len(q, head_mp)) in mir_rput()
1621 mir->mir_head_mp = head_mp; in mir_rput()
2828 mir_check_len(queue_t *q, mblk_t *head_mp) in mir_check_len() argument
2832 size_t msg_len = msgdsize(head_mp); in mir_check_len()
2840 freemsg(head_mp); in mir_check_len()